Also, as far as beating Bunta, from my experience, you really only have to do well on ... I'd say maybe the last half of the course. Obviously that doesn't mean you can go around slamming into walls and driving slow up until then, but I feel like that's where it becomes more important to drive better against Bunta.

I'll just use the video k0oanz posted as an example and try to run through how I'd do it. I'll only start from where I feel like Bunta starts trying to pass you. Keep in mind, I'm far from the best at this game, but I don't really have any problems with Bunta! So here goes:

I'd say from the corner at 1:42 in his youtube video onward. (Or 1:28 if you're going by the in-game timer) Just make sure you brake enough for it. Try to come out of the corner at least going about 130 km/h. You should almost be able to hit top speed on the straightaway after that corner.

For the corner after that long straightaway, you can take it at a really high speed. You do still need to brake before it, but you should be able to come out of the corner at about 150 km/h. Try to avoid the walls since you're going so fast there.

After that comes the hairpins. You're probably going to want to brake a bit before the first one, since you should be hauling ass at that point. If you're going to use the gutters, try not to turn too sharp into the hairpins, or you'll scrape the wall and lose a lot of speed... It's hard to explain, but if you practice them enough, you should find an angle that works. IF your speed drops below 120 km/h, just shift down to 3rd (assuming you're using a 5 speed) and run the car the redline until you come out of the last hairpin. You'll maintain a higher speed that way.

It's not very hard from there on. Just brake enough before that last big curve at 2:51 in k0oanz's video, and you should come out of it at at least 130-ish km/h.

I sure hope that wall of text was helpful and not too confusing. The most important part is make sure you brake enough in the right spots to come out of corners at a high speed, and obviously avoiding the walls. thumbsup.gif


On a final note, your driving doesn't have to be absolutely perfect to win this race, so if you make a mistake here and there, don't give up or restart the race. Even if he passes you, you can still turn it around if you don't mess up too hard.
